53 lines
1.6 KiB
XML
53 lines
1.6 KiB
XML
<block wx:if="{{needVerifyPassword}}">
|
|
<verify />
|
|
</block>
|
|
<block wx:elif="{{successful}}">
|
|
<l-status-show
|
|
show="{{true}}"
|
|
button-text="{{t('common::action.confirm')}}"
|
|
bind:lintap="onConfirm"
|
|
>
|
|
</l-status-show>
|
|
</block>
|
|
<block wx:else>
|
|
<view class="container">
|
|
<l-form class="list">
|
|
<l-form-item label="{{t('label.pwd')}}" label-width="200rpx">
|
|
<l-input
|
|
hide-label
|
|
value="{{pwd}}"
|
|
type="password"
|
|
placeholder="{{t('placeholder.pwd')}}"
|
|
focus="{{true}}"
|
|
clear
|
|
bind:lininput="setPwdMp"
|
|
bind:linclear="clearPwdMp"
|
|
maxlength="{{32}}"
|
|
/>
|
|
</l-form-item>
|
|
<block wx:if="{{!once}}">
|
|
<l-form-item label="{{t('label.again')}}" label-width="200rpx">
|
|
<l-input
|
|
hide-label
|
|
value="{{again}}"
|
|
type="password"
|
|
placeholder="{{t('placeholder.again')}}"
|
|
clear
|
|
bind:lininput="setAgainMp"
|
|
bind:linclear="clearAgainMp"
|
|
/>
|
|
</l-form-item>
|
|
</block>
|
|
</l-form>
|
|
<view class="alert-info">
|
|
<text>{{error}}</text>
|
|
</view>
|
|
<l-button
|
|
size="long"
|
|
disabled="{{!!error}}"
|
|
bind:lintap="commit"
|
|
>
|
|
{{t('common::submit')}}
|
|
</l-button>
|
|
</view>
|
|
</block> |